Your firm is contemplating the purchase of a new $620,000 computer - based order entry system. The system will be depreciated straight - line to zero over its 5-year life. It will be worth $101,000 at the end of that time. You will save $194,000 before taxes per year in order processing costs, and you will be able to reduce working capital by S 116,000 (this is a one time reduction). If the tax rate is 24 percent, what is the IRR for this project?
